Des Moines Neighborhood Guide Grimes Iowa

Grimes is a beautiful city located on the northwest side of the Des Moines metro area, with convenient proximity to Interstates 80 and 35. It has experienced substantial growth in recent years with infrastructure in place for continued development. The Dallas Center-Grimes Community School District boasts a fabulous educational experience for students of all ages with a new elementary school opening next fall. Pristine parks, spacious green spaces, and engaging recreational facilities make Grimes a fun place to explore and experience the natural beauty of Central Iowa. Located in both Polk and Dallas counties, Grimes offers both the convenience of living in a metro area and the sense of community provided in a small town.

What events or traditions does Grimes have?

The Grimes Kiwanis Club hosts a gigantic Easter Eggstravaganza Event each year at the community complex. Children of all ages love engaging in a massive egg hunt while enjoying a basket full of candy.

In June, Grimes hosts Governors Days. A big parade, a kiddie parade, car shows, concerts, and tons of delicious food make this a fun family weekend that cannot be missed.

What makes your community unique?

We are one of the few communities that celebrate Beggar’s Night on Halloween. It’s one our favorite nights of the year because so many people participate! We also have new businesses and housing developments popping up all the time.
